如何在当前lerna子包中添加/删除包?

时间:2019-12-05 03:32:35

标签: node.js yarn lerna

当我在lerna子包装中时,我希望能够添加纱线包装。等同于运行lerna add dependency --scope=@space/yourSubPackage而不需要提供--scope=@space/yourSubPackage

例如:

lerna-root
  - packages
    - package1
      - someDir <- I want to run a command here that adds to package1 

最近,我在项目的package.json中添加了一个命令

"add": "lerna add $1 --scope=@infragen/utils",
"remove": "lerna remove $1 --scope=@infragen/utils"

这样我就可以运行yarn run add dependency

但是我希望能够以更加动态的方式做到这一点

0 个答案:

没有答案